        /// <summary>
        /// Uploads a local file to Google Cloud storage, overwriting any existing object and clobber existing metadata
        /// values.
        /// </summary>
        protected Object UploadGcsObject(
            StorageService service, string bucket, string objectName,
            Stream contentStream, string contentType,
            PredefinedAclEnum?predefinedAcl, Dictionary <string, string> metadata)
        {
            // Work around an API wart. It is possible to specify content type via the API and also by
            // metadata.
            if (metadata != null && metadata.ContainsKey("Content-Type"))
            {
                metadata["Content-Type"] = contentType;
            }

            Object newGcsObject = new Object
            {
                Bucket      = bucket,
                Name        = objectName,
                ContentType = contentType,
                Metadata    = metadata
            };

            ObjectsResource.InsertMediaUpload insertReq = service.Objects.Insert(
                newGcsObject, bucket, contentStream, contentType);
            insertReq.PredefinedAcl = predefinedAcl;
            insertReq.Projection    = ProjectionEnum.Full;

            var finalProgress = insertReq.Upload();

            if (finalProgress.Exception != null)
            {
                throw finalProgress.Exception;
            }

            return(insertReq.ResponseBody);
        }

        private Object NewObject(GcsPath gcsPath, NewGcsObjectDynamicParameters dynamicParameters, Stream contentStream)
        {
            Object newGcsObject = new Object
            {
                Bucket      = gcsPath.Bucket,
                Name        = gcsPath.ObjectPath,
                ContentType = dynamicParameters.ContentType
            };

            ObjectsResource.InsertMediaUpload insertReq = Service.Objects.Insert(
                newGcsObject, newGcsObject.Bucket, contentStream, newGcsObject.ContentType);
            insertReq.PredefinedAcl = dynamicParameters.PredefinedAcl;
            insertReq.Projection    = ObjectsResource.InsertMediaUpload.ProjectionEnum.Full;

            IUploadProgress finalProgress = insertReq.Upload();

            if (finalProgress.Exception != null)
            {
                throw finalProgress.Exception;
            }

            return(insertReq.ResponseBody);
        }

            internal UploadHelper(
                StorageClient client,
                Object destination,
                Stream source,
                UploadObjectOptions options,
                IProgress <IUploadProgress> progress)
            {
                _client      = client;
                _mediaUpload = client.CreateObjectUploader(destination, source, options);
                if (progress != null)
                {
                    _mediaUpload.ProgressChanged += progress.Report;
                }

                var validationMode = options?.UploadValidationMode ?? UploadObjectOptions.DefaultValidationMode;

                GaxPreconditions.CheckEnumValue(validationMode, nameof(UploadObjectOptions.UploadValidationMode));
                switch (validationMode)
                {
                case UploadValidationMode.DeleteAndThrow:
                    _crc = new Crc32c();
                    _mediaUpload.UploadStreamInterceptor += _crc.UpdateHash;
                    _validationFailureAction              = obj => client.DeleteObject(obj, new DeleteObjectOptions {
                        Generation = obj.Generation
                    });
                    _validationFailureAsyncAction = (obj, token) => client.DeleteObjectAsync(obj, new DeleteObjectOptions {
                        Generation = obj.Generation
                    }, token);
                    break;

                case UploadValidationMode.ThrowOnly:
                    _crc = new Crc32c();
                    _mediaUpload.UploadStreamInterceptor += _crc.UpdateHash;
                    break;
                }
            }
